To keep hydrangeas thriving, apply 1 to 2 inches of water per week (equivalent to 6 to 12 gallons of water per 100 square feet) directly to the root zone early in the morning. Deliver this moisture slowly using drip irrigation or a soaker hose to maintain a consistent soil moisture level of 10 to 20 centibars while avoiding waterlogged root zones that cause root rot. Tailor your watering frequency to your specific hydrangea cultivar, soil drainage capacity, and local climate conditions to maximize bloom duration and leaf turgor.

Pre-Irrigation Setup and Essential Watering Tools

Before initiating your watering regimen, you must establish a foundation that supports efficient water delivery and optimal soil physics. Hydrangeas have shallow, fibrous root systems that are highly sensitive to both drought stress and saturated, anaerobic conditions. Setting up the correct tools and analyzing your soil profile prevents water waste and safeguards the root architecture from waterborne pathogens.



Essential Gear and Horticultural Parameters Checklist



  • Drip Irrigation Kit or Soaker Hose: A pressure-compensating drip line (0.5 to 0.9 gallons per hour emitter spacing) or a porous recycled rubber soaker hose is mandatory for delivering water directly to the soil.
  • Mechanical or Digital Rain Gauge: A clear tube gauge calibrated in inches or millimeters to measure natural precipitation.
  • Soil Moisture Meter: A analog or digital probe with a 10-inch stem to read volumetric water content or soil moisture tension.
  • Organic Mulch: Double-shredded hardwood mulch, pine straw, or clean leaf mold.
  • Estimated Budget: $25 to $120 depending on irrigation automation choices.
  • Time Commitment: 15 minutes for soil assessment; 30 to 45 minutes per deep watering session.
  • Baseline Soil Knowledge: Identify your soil texture (sandy loam requires more frequent, lower-volume watering, while clay loam requires slow, high-volume sessions spaced further apart).

Precision Irrigation Execution: How to Water Hydrangeas for Maximum Bloom Longevity



Step 1: Assess Soil Moisture and Root Zone Tension

Before adding any water to the garden bed, you must verify the moisture levels of the subsurface soil. Hydrangeas can wilt during hot afternoons due to transpirational water loss even when the soil is completely wet. Watering a wilted plant in wet soil will drown the roots.

Insert a soil moisture probe 4 to 6 inches deep into the soil directly beneath the drip line of the hydrangea canopy. On a standard 1-to-10 scale moisture meter, aim to water only when the needle falls below 4 (dry-mesic). If you do not have a probe, insert your index finger into the soil to a depth of 2 to 3 inches. If the soil feels cool and damp at the tip, defer watering for 24 to 48 hours. If the soil is dry, crumbly, and warm, proceed with watering.

Pro-Tip: Soil moisture tension is the truest measure of water availability to the plant. If using a tensiometer, target a reading between 10 and 20 centibars for optimum hydrangea health. Readings above 30 centibars indicate the plant is actively struggling to draw moisture.



Step 2: Target the Root Zone Directly and Avoid Overhead Spraying

Overhead watering with sprinklers or hand-held nozzles is a major contributor to foliar diseases. Hydrangeas have large, broad leaves that trap moisture, creating a highly humid microclimate that encourages the germination of Cercospora leaf spot and powdery mildew spores.

Lay your soaker hose or drip lines in a concentric pattern around the base of the hydrangea, starting 3 inches away from the main woody stems and extending to the outer edge of the leaf canopy (the drip line). If watering by hand, remove any spray nozzles from your garden hose and use a gentle bubbler attachment or a low-pressure open hose. Pour the water slowly and directly onto the soil surface. Keep the water pressure low to prevent splashing soil—which contains fungal pathogens—onto the lower leaves.

Warning: Never spray the flower heads directly. Wet hydrangea blooms are incredibly heavy and will snap under their own weight, or they will brown prematurely due to sun scald and fungal decay.



Step 3: Apply the 1-to-2-Inch Rule Volumetrically

To encourage deep, resilient root structures, you must water deeply and infrequently rather than providing shallow daily sprinkles. Shallow watering keeps the root system near the soil surface, leaving the plant highly vulnerable to heat waves and drought.

Aim to deliver 1 inch of water per week in mild spring weather, and increase this to 2 inches per week during peak summer heat waves. One inch of water translates to approximately 0.623 gallons per square foot of soil. For a medium-sized hydrangea occupying a 4-foot by 4-foot area (16 square feet), you must deliver approximately 10 gallons of water per week.

Divide this weekly allocation into two deep watering sessions of 5 gallons each. Run your drip system or slow-trickle hose long enough for the water to penetrate 8 to 12 inches deep into the soil profile. You can verify this depth by inserting a dry wooden dowel or rebar into the soil; it will slide easily through wet soil and stop abruptly when it hits dry, compacted earth.



Step 4: Regulate Watering Cadence by Seasonal Shifts

Hydrangeas require different watering schedules as they progress through their annual growth cycle.

In early spring, as new shoots emerge, the soil is typically damp from winter rain. Water only once a week or every ten days to avoid chilling the roots and causing root rot.

During mid-to-late summer, when the plant is in full bloom and the leaf surface area is at its maximum, the transpirational pull is extreme. Increase watering to three times a week, ensuring you irrigate between 5:00 AM and 9:00 AM. Watering early in the morning allows any accidental foliar moisture to evaporate quickly in the rising sun, while ensuring the roots are fully hydrated before the heat of the day arrives.

In autumn, as the plant prepares for winter dormancy, gradually reduce watering to once every two weeks. Once the leaves drop and the plant is dormant in winter, do not water unless you live in an exceptionally dry climate where the ground does not freeze; in dry, non-freezing winter zones, water the dormant roots once a month to prevent desiccation.



Step 5: Apply a Thermal and Moisture Barrier (Mulching)

Without a protective layer, bare soil loses moisture rapidly to solar evaporation, causing the upper root zone to dry out and overheat.

Apply a 2- to 3-inch layer of organic mulch around the entire root zone of your hydrangea. Spread the mulch out to the drip line. Ensure the mulch does not make direct contact with the woody bark of the hydrangea stems; leave a 2-inch gap around the base of the plant. If mulch rests against the stems, it traps moisture against the bark, leading to stem rot and providing a hiding spot for wood-boring pests. The mulch layer will keep soil temperatures up to 10 degrees Fahrenheit cooler in summer and preserve up to 50% of the applied soil moisture.

Cultivar-Specific Irrigation Thresholds and Soil Matrix Specifications

Different hydrangea species possess unique leaf structures, cell walls, and native habitats that dictate their water requirements. The table below outlines these precise parameters to help you calibrate your irrigation system according to the specific species in your landscape.



Hydrangea Species Weekly Water Volume (Inches) Ideal Soil Drainage Rate (Inches/Hour) Sun Exposure & Transpiration Profile Critical Soil Moisture Tension (Centibars)
Hydrangea macrophylla (Bigleaf, Lacecap) 1.5 – 2.5 inches 1.0 – 2.0 inches/hour Partial shade; high transpiration rate via large, thin leaves 10 – 15 (Requires highly consistent dampness)
Hydrangea paniculata (Peegee, Limelight) 1.0 – 1.5 inches 1.5 – 3.0 inches/hour Full sun to partial shade; highly heat and drought-tolerant 20 – 30 (Can tolerate slight drying periods)
Hydrangea arborescens (Smooth, Annabelle) 1.25 – 2.0 inches 1.0 – 2.0 inches/hour Partial shade; sensitive to midday wilting in hot zones 12 – 18 (Needs consistent, moderate moisture)
Hydrangea quercifolia (Oakleaf) 0.75 – 1.25 inches 2.0 – 4.0 inches/hour Full sun to shade; highly susceptible to phytophthora root rot 25 – 35 (Prefers dry-mesic, highly drained soils)

Diagnosing and Remedying Hydrangea Water Stress



Severe Midday Wilting Despite Wet Soil



  • Root Cause: This is caused by saturated, anaerobic soil conditions that have drowned the root system, leading to root rot (Phytophthora). When roots sit in waterlogged soil, they lose access to oxygen, suffocate, and rot. Because the damaged roots can no longer absorb water, the plant wilts even though it is surrounded by moisture.
  • Actionable Fix: Immediately cease all watering. Carefully dig 3 inches into the soil to inspect the roots. Healthy roots are firm and white; rotted roots are mushy, brown, and emit a sour odor. Gently loosen the surrounding soil with a garden fork to introduce oxygen, apply a soil drench containing beneficial Trichoderma or Bacillus amyloliquefaciens fungi to combat the rot pathogens, and do not water again until the top 3 inches of soil have completely dried.


Crispy, Papery Brown Margins on Mature Leaves



  • Root Cause: Chronic underwatering combined with high winds or excessive direct sunlight. The plant is losing water through its stomata faster than its roots can pull moisture from the dry soil matrix, causing the outermost leaf cells to die.
  • Actionable Fix: Implement a deep saturation protocol. Run a soaker hose at a very low flow rate for 2 to 3 hours to slowly rehydrate the soil column without causing runoff. Once the soil is thoroughly wet, apply a 3-inch layer of clean pine straw or shredded hardwood mulch to trap the moisture. Set up temporary shade cloth on the south-facing side of the shrub if the plant is exposed to intense afternoon sun.


Uniform Yellowing of Lower Leaves Followed by Leaf Drop



  • Root Cause: Overwatering and nitrogen leaching. Constant moisture fills the pore spaces in the soil, preventing gas exchange. At the same time, excessive water washes vital nitrogen nutrients down past the shallow root zone of the plant.
  • Actionable Fix: Reduce your watering frequency by half and switch to a strict cycle of watering only when the soil feels dry at a depth of 2 inches. Apply a light, slow-release balanced organic fertilizer (such as a 10-10-10 formula) to replenish the leached nitrogen, and scratch it gently into the mulch layer to stimulate root recovery.

Frequently Asked Questions



How do I know if my hydrangea is overwatered or underwatered?

An underwatered hydrangea will have dry, crunchy leaves, dry soil, and its stems will droop but recover quickly within an hour of receiving water. An overwatered hydrangea will have soft, limp, yellowing leaves that easily drop off, the soil will feel muddy or smell swampy, and the plant will not recover or perk up after you apply more water.



Should I water hydrangeas every day during a summer heatwave?

No, you should avoid watering hydrangeas every day because daily shallow watering keeps the roots at the surface and deprives them of oxygen. Instead, water deeply three times a week during extreme heat waves, applying enough water to saturate the soil down to a depth of 8 to 12 inches to encourage deep root growth.



Why are my hydrangea leaves drooping in the afternoon if the soil is wet?

This is a natural defense mechanism known as temporary wilting. On hot summer days, hydrangeas lose water through their large leaves faster than their roots can physically absorb it, causing them to droop to reduce leaf surface exposure to the sun. If the soil is wet, do not water; the plant will naturally perk up in the evening once the sun sets and temperatures drop.



Can you revive a severely dehydrated, crispy hydrangea?

Yes, you can revive a dehydrated hydrangea if the main root system and crown are still alive. Prune away any completely dead, dry woody stems, prune off the crispy leaves, and then thoroughly soak the root zone with a slow-drip hose for several hours. Apply a thick layer of organic mulch over the root zone and keep the soil consistently damp but not soggy to encourage new leaf buds to emerge.



Does soil pH affect how hydrangeas absorb water?

Soil pH does not directly affect how hydrangeas absorb water, but it directly dictates the solubility and absorption of aluminum ions, which changes flower color. Acidic soil (pH 5.0 to 5.5) allows the plant to absorb aluminum and produce blue blooms, whereas alkaline soil (pH 6.5 to 7.0) locks up aluminum, resulting in pink blooms. Keep your soil properly hydrated, as water acts as the solvent that carries these vital mineral ions into the root system.
